PRP vs Stem Cells vs Exosomes: What’s the Difference and Which Questions Should You Ask?
Search for regenerative medicine online and you will quickly encounter three terms: PRP, stem cells, and exosomes. They are often grouped together, but biologically they are very different.
Understanding those differences is important before discussing any regenerative or wellness program with a clinician.
PRP: Platelet-Rich Plasma
PRP begins with a person's own blood. The blood is processed to concentrate platelets, which contain signaling proteins involved in normal repair processes.
PRP has been studied extensively in areas such as orthopedics and sports medicine, although effectiveness can vary depending on the condition and protocol.
Stem Cells: Living Cells
Stem cells are living cells with biological properties that differ from platelets and extracellular vesicles.
Different stem-cell sources and preparations can have very different scientific and regulatory implications. That is why “stem cell therapy” is not a precise enough description by itself.
Exosomes: Cell-Derived Communication Vesicles
Exosomes are microscopic extracellular vesicles released by cells. They can carry proteins, lipids, RNA, and other molecular material involved in cell-to-cell communication.
Exosomes are not cells and should not be described as stem cells. Their potential uses remain an active area of research.
| Category | PRP | Stem Cells | Exosomes |
|---|---|---|---|
| What is it? | Platelet concentrate | Living cells | Extracellular vesicles |
| Source | Typically patient's blood | Depends on cell type/source | Released by source cells |
| Biological role | Platelet signaling | Cellular activity | Cell communication |
| Key question | How is PRP prepared? | What cells and source? | What product and intended use? |
Which One Is “Best”?
There is no responsible universal answer.
The appropriate option depends on what you are trying to address, your medical history, the available evidence, regulatory considerations, and the clinician's evaluation.
A provider who immediately recommends a product without first understanding your goals and health history should raise questions.
What Should You Ask a Provider?
- What exactly are you recommending?
- Why is it appropriate for me?
- What evidence supports its use?
- What are the known and unknown risks?
- Is the proposed use FDA-approved, cleared, or investigational?
- Who will supervise my care?
- What alternatives should I consider?
